Title :
Stabilization of discrete-time interval type-2 fuzzy-model-based systems

Abstract :
This paper investigates the state-feedback control problem for the discrete-time interval type-2 (IT2) fuzzy systems. The IT2 fuzzy controller can be characterized by two predefined functions, and the membership functions together with the number of the IT2 controller fuzzy rules can be chosen freely. Using Lyapunov stability theory, sufficient criteria of asymptotic stability are derived for the discrete-time IT2 fuzzy-model-based systems. Based on the criterion, the desired IT2 state-feedback controller is designed to guarantee the asymptotic stability of the closed-loop system. Finally, a practical example is given to verify the effectiveness of the proposed design scheme.
